Weller Multi-Digital Rework Station WMD 3  
(With In-Built Pump)  
Weller WMD 3 state-of-the-art technology simultaneously  
provides multi-digital control of working temperatures  
when reworking conventional ICs and SMDs.  
A soldering iron, desoldering iron and hot air pencil can  
all be operated simultaneously because of the WMD 3’s  
in-built micro-processor that infinitely controls each tool’s  
set temperature and airflow. The display visually monitors  
each chosen working temperature and times preset hot  
gas pencil operations.

Weller Multi-Digital Hot Air Station  
WMD 1A (With In-Built Pump)  
The multi application ability of this station makes it ideal  
for use in situations where the maximum amount of flexi-  
bility is required. The station has an in built pump to pro-  
vide the air movement for the hot air pencil and the vacu-  
um for the desoldering tool and can be used to rework  
both surface mounted and through hole components.  
The WMD 1S control unit is the base and incorporates a  
micro processor controlled system to regulate the solder  
processes. The processor can also identify which tool is  
being used and calibrate the output automatically with-  
out the need for manual adjustment.  
By use of the WCB 2 control box, additional functions can  
be programmed into the base unit such as, temperature  
lock, set back time, temperature offset, deg C/deg F,  
factory setting reset.

Weller Multi-Functional,  
Digital Desoldering Station WDD 161V  
The WDD 161V rework station is a dual output unit  
supplied with soldering and desoldering tools. It features  
a micro processor controlled system which allows inde-  
pendent temperature control of both tools. The station  
will automatically recognize the tool in use and calibrate  
itself for that tool. Vacuum for the desoldering tool is  
generated by an internal venturi driven from an external  
compressed air source.

Weller Multi-Functional,  
Digital Desoldering Station WDD 81V  
The Weller WDD 81V Desoldering station features digital  
process control for exact temperature set. The in-built  
microprocessor circuitry automatically recognizes all  
Weller soldering irons and provides the optimal settings  
of the connected tool. The station comes with the  
DSX 80 Desoldering iron. A range of desoldering suction  
tiplets enables solder to be removed from a wide variety  
of solder joints. The Weller CSF rework heads can also be  
interchanged to provide total flexibility in the rework of  
most Flat Packs. An internal maintenance-free compressed  
air converter provides the vacuum for the desoldering  
iron. The WDD 81V requires a compressed air supply.  
The Weller WCB 2 Calibration unit can be connected to  
the WDD 81V to further enhance programme setting or  
for PC interface.

Weller Multi-Functional, Digital  
Hot Air Station WAD 101  
The Weller WAD 101 Hot air station features digital  
process control for accurate temperature set. The in-built  
microprocessor circuitry automatically recognizes all  
Weller soldering irons and provides the optimal settings  
of the connected tools as well as the HAP 1 that comes  
as standard with the station. A wide range of nozzles  
and tools makes the WAD 101 ideal in many soldering  
and desoldering applications of surface mount devices.  
The WAD 101 requires a compressed air supply with oil-  
free, dry air or nitrogen (N2) where the airflow is manual-  
ly controlled.  
The Weller WCB 2 Calibration unit can be connected to  
the WAD 101 to further enhance programme setting or  
PC interface.

WSP 80IG Inert Gas Soldering Iron  
For use in applications when soldering under an  
atmosphere of inert gas is required (prevention  
of joint oxidation). Driven from the WAD 101  
station, inert gas is fed through the heating  
element of the iron to envelop the solder joint.  
The station controls the temperature of the  
iron and regulates the volume of gas supplied.  
The Stop + Go bench holder will automatically  
start the gas flow when the iron is removed  
from the holder and stop the gas flow when the  
iron is replaced.

For easier rework and repair, Weller has a large range of desoldering  
nozzles and soldering nozzles.  
Threadless nozzles for desoldering iron  
DSX 80, DSXV 80 and DXV 80  
The new X series nozzle feature a threadless fixture system whereby  
the nozzle is inserted into the head and locked into place by aplly-  
ing a 1/4 turn. This feature allows the nozzles to be quickly and easi-  
ly exchanged and also improves the rate of thermal transfer from  
the head to the nozzle.

HPB solder = solder with high consumption of lead for special applictations  
** Lead free solder = the LF soldering tips have thicker layer of iron. This improves the lifetime and makes them ideal for working with lead free solder.  
Regular soldering tips can be used with lead free solder but it reduces their lifetime for physical reasons.

Additional Safety Rests  
Safety rests with Stop+Go Function  
The safety rests with Stop+Go function have an integrated  
micro switch which is activated when the soldering iron is  
picked up or put down. The operator can decide between  
an immediate or delayed (20 min) temperature reduction  
(SETBACK) to 150°C (300°F) and programme the power unit  
accordingly. The SETBACK time can be changed with the  
optional calibration box WCB 2. The temperature reduction  
extends the lifetime of the tips.  
When working with the inert gas soldering iron WSP 80IG  
together with the hot air station WAD 101 the Stop+Go  
safety rest will start and stop the inert gas flow.  
All Weller digital soldering stations and the WAD 101 hot  
air station automatically recognize the Stop+Go safety rests.
